hsa-mir-145: Hsa-mir-145 is a microRNA that has been studied in various contexts. In a study, total RNA samples were analyzed using RT-qPCR to measure the expression of hsa-mir-145, along with other markers such as hsa-miR-1228, hsa-miR-451, and hsa-miR-222 [PMC5700540]. The study also identified potential regulation areas for hsa-mir-145, including a Gy-Box and putative miRNA binding sites [PMC3519812]. Another study found that low expression of hsa-mir-145 was associated with poorer overall survival in patients [PMC5702163]. In the context of stomach adenocarcinoma, hsa-mir-145 and hsa-mir-133a-1 were considered as potential prognostic indicators [PMC9633210]. Additionally, in cancer tissues, hsa-mir-145 was found to be downregulated along with other miRNAs such as hsa-miR-16 and hsa-miR-143 [PMC3835097]. These findings suggest that the expression of hsa-mir-145 may have implications for prognosis and cancer development.
